Loading...
Defined in 2 files as a prototype:
- arch/x86/include/asm/topology.h, line 67 (as a prototype)
- include/asm-generic/numa.h, line 21 (as a prototype)
Defined in 9 files as a macro:
- arch/ia64/include/asm/topology.h, line 28 (as a macro)
- arch/mips/include/asm/mach-ip27/topology.h, line 17 (as a macro)
- arch/mips/include/asm/mach-loongson64/topology.h, line 10 (as a macro)
- arch/powerpc/include/asm/topology.h, line 21 (as a macro)
- arch/s390/include/asm/topology.h, line 81 (as a macro)
- arch/sh/include/asm/topology.h, line 9 (as a macro)
- arch/sparc/include/asm/topology_64.h, line 14 (as a macro)
- include/asm-generic/topology.h, line 49 (as a macro)
- include/asm-generic/topology.h, line 51 (as a macro)
Defined in 6 files as a function:
- arch/alpha/include/asm/topology.h, line 29 (as a function)
- arch/s390/include/asm/topology.h, line 82 (as a function)
- arch/x86/include/asm/topology.h, line 70 (as a function)
- arch/x86/mm/numa.c, line 901 (as a function)
- drivers/base/arch_numa.c, line 46 (as a function)
- include/asm-generic/numa.h, line 24 (as a function)
Referenced in 65 files:
- arch/arm64/include/asm/topology.h, line 13
- arch/ia64/include/asm/topology.h, line 52
- arch/ia64/kernel/acpi.c, line 865
- arch/ia64/kernel/iosapic.c, line 659
- arch/mips/cavium-octeon/octeon-irq.c, line 2514
- arch/mips/include/asm/mach-ip27/topology.h, line 23
- arch/mips/sgi-ip27/ip27-nmi.c, line 217
- arch/powerpc/include/asm/topology.h, line 37
- arch/powerpc/perf/imc-pmu.c
- arch/powerpc/platforms/cell/spu_priv1_mmio.c
- arch/powerpc/platforms/cell/spufs/sched.c, line 158
- arch/powerpc/platforms/powernv/opal-imc.c, line 191
- arch/powerpc/sysdev/xive/common.c, line 1148
- arch/riscv/include/asm/pci.h, line 45
- arch/sh/include/asm/topology.h, line 14
- arch/sparc/include/asm/topology_64.h, line 31
- arch/sparc/kernel/of_device_64.c, line 629
- arch/sparc/kernel/pci_msi.c, line 290
- arch/x86/events/intel/uncore_discovery.c, line 46
- arch/x86/include/asm/pci.h, line 125
- arch/x86/kernel/apic/vector.c
- arch/x86/mm/numa.c, line 919
- drivers/base/arch_numa.c, line 60
- drivers/base/arch_topology.c, line 571
- drivers/base/node.c, line 42
- drivers/block/mtip32xx/mtip32xx.c
- drivers/cpufreq/powernv-cpufreq.c, line 1077
- drivers/dma/dmaengine.c, line 306
- drivers/gpu/drm/amd/amdkfd/kfd_crat.c, line 856
- drivers/gpu/drm/amd/amdkfd/kfd_topology.c, line 1516
- drivers/hv/channel_mgmt.c
- drivers/infiniband/hw/hfi1/affinity.c
- drivers/infiniband/hw/hfi1/netdev_rx.c, line 176
- drivers/infiniband/hw/hfi1/qp.c, line 379
- drivers/infiniband/hw/hfi1/ruc.c, line 590
- drivers/infiniband/hw/hfi1/tid_rdma.c
- drivers/infiniband/sw/rdmavt/cq.c, line 289
- drivers/irqchip/irq-gic-v3-its.c
- drivers/md/dm-ps-io-affinity.c, line 217
- drivers/misc/sgi-xp/xpc_uv.c
- dr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_main.c, line 1580
- drivers/pci/pci-driver.c, line 360
- drivers/pci/pci-sysfs.c, line 85
- drivers/perf/thunderx2_pmu.c
- drivers/scsi/megaraid/megaraid_sas_base.c, line 5858
- drivers/scsi/mpt3sas/mpt3sas_base.c, line 3094
- drivers/scsi/storvsc_drv.c
- fs/io-wq.c
- include/asm-generic/topology.h
- include/linux/topology.h
- kernel/dma/map_benchmark.c, line 127
- kernel/irq/manage.c, line 582
- kernel/sched/core.c, line 2759
- kernel/sched/fair.c
- kernel/sched/topology.c, line 1728
- kernel/smp.c, line 837
- kernel/workqueue.c
- lib/cpu_rmap.c
- lib/cpumask.c
- mm/compaction.c
- mm/page_alloc.c
- mm/slab.c, line 956
- mm/vmscan.c, line 4064
- mm/vmstat.c
- net/sunrpc/svc.c, line 324